Step 1
Heat oil in a large Dutch oven over medium-high. Add onion, poblano, and garlic, and cook, stirring often, until tender, about 5 minutes. Add ground chuck, and cook, stirring occasionally, until beef crumbles and is no longer pink, 8 to 10 minutes. Drain beef mixture well, and return to Dutch oven over medium-high.
Step 2
Add tomato paste, ancho chile powder, cumin, salt, pepper, thyme, and oregano, and cook, stirring often, 2 minutes.
Step 3
Increase heat to high. Stir in beans, tomatoes, chicken broth, and beer, and bring to a boil. Reduce heat to medium-low, and simmer, stirring occasionally, until heated through, about 30 minutes. Serve chili with desired toppings.
